Admissions & Fees

In the Kindergarten Education Scheme (voucher)

This kindergarten joins the EDB's Kindergarten Education Scheme. To take up a place you'll need an EDB Registration Certificate (apply September–November) and must register during the territory-wide Unified Registration Dates in early January — when each child can secure only one place.

Application forms are distributed throughout the year for transfer students. Collection time: 9: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m. (Mondays to Fridays). Return of Application Forms (No quota): Period: From 2nd September. Time: 9: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m. (Mondays to Fridays). Return method: Submit the application form in person / by post. Successful applicants: Parents should complete the registration procedures for their child from the 3rd of January 2026 ("Centralised Registration Dates") by submitting the "RC" / "AP" to the KG and paying the registration fee. Applicants on the waiting list: The parents will be informed by letter. We will contact the parents should there be any vacancy.

Curriculum & Approach

Curriculum type
Local
Vision & Mission

We inspire children to enjoy the fun of learning, cultivate initiative in learning, develop good moral character, realise their potential, and grow healthy.

Curriculum planning

– Based on the “KG Edu Curriculum Guide”, we develop a comprehensive curriculum with life-oriented themes to implement six learning areas through play, picture books, and a project approach. We provide a comprehensive learning experience for children. -Provide school-based Chinese courses for non-Chinese speaking (NCS) children to learn Chinese through a progressive teaching method, helping them integrate into local school life and learn the language. We will follow the “Kindergarten Education Curriculum Guide” (2017) to plan curriculum. Children of nursery classes will not be asked to write, and there will not be mechanical copying exercises and drills on calculation.

Learning & teaching approach

~ Children gain knowledge and confidence through play, exploration, and discussion with peers. ~ Outdoor experiential courses to enhance children's observational skills and foster a sense of community care. Nature's Classroom offers numerous opportunities for children to connect with nature and contribute to its protection. ~ Small group teaching: picture books, Putonghua, music & movement and English phonics. We provide a comprehensive learning experience for children. ~ We emphasize children's health and physical development. There are daily physical activities and outdoor free play, which include running and stretching. ~ Weekly reading program to cultivate children's interest in reading. ~ Home-school interaction and collaboration to help children's learning in different areas. ~ Weekly learning performance rating scale to record children's learning performance in school and for parents to better understand what their children are learning and how they are doing in the week. ~Experience Chinese Culture: Experience Chinese culture through various activities.
